The distribution of railway networks varies significantly between developing and developed countries. These differences are influenced by economic, geographic, and infrastructural factors. Understanding these variations helps in assessing transportation efficiency and economic development.
Railway Networks in Developed Countries
Developed countries tend to have extensive and well-maintained railway networks. These networks support high-speed trains, freight transport, and urban transit systems. The density and reach of railways contribute to economic activities and regional connectivity.
Countries such as the United States, Germany, and Japan have advanced railway systems that facilitate efficient movement of people and goods. These networks often integrate with other transportation modes, creating comprehensive transit systems.
Railway Networks in Developing Countries
In contrast, developing countries generally have less extensive railway networks. These systems may be limited in scope, often focusing on specific regions or urban centers. Infrastructure quality can vary, with some networks requiring upgrades or expansion.
Factors such as limited funding, geographic challenges, and prioritization of other infrastructure projects influence the development of railway networks in these countries. Despite limitations, railways remain vital for economic growth and regional integration.
Comparison and Implications
The disparity in railway network distribution impacts transportation efficiency and economic development. Developed countries benefit from dense, reliable networks that support high-capacity transit. Developing countries face challenges in expanding and maintaining their systems but recognize the importance of railways for future growth.
